This picks up the previous thread on loading graphs in EDG via a data 
driven approach and especially the intent of using proxies for source 
graphs to segregate production data and models.

We are now looking how this deals with CRUD  of "development instances" - 
Abox or other graph "edits" Tbox that are made in the proxied EDG asset but 
need to be written back to the source graphs or to staging/review graphs.

So we now have EDG consuming a source graph  A  as a proxy into an EDG 
graph B.

What we need to do now is write any new resources created in the EDG asset 
B back to:
1. to the source A : and/or
2 to a staging graph C
3. to/via a teamwork workflow D to review the changes back to C or A

Sure I can export the data from the EDG gui, or extract it via TBCME but I 
want a data driven approach. 

I'm hoping for a way to trigger this write back process on an event in the 
EDG asset GUI of B 
e.g. this could be:
1. at a minium before the EDG asset B is deleted or cleared
2. before an external proces forces the asset B to be deteled or cleared -  
we can trigger the purging of assets and reloading via a set of rules.... 
so can this trigger the write back before they are nuked
3. happy case - use a shacl rule that can be clicked or run via GUi when 
some action or change triggers it
4. future case -  when the seletion focus of some carefully selected page 
UI object(s) changes

Is there a logical starting point to acheive the above ?
